Completing the restoration of my Flash Gordon, its been awhile since I have had to trouble shoot a pin and I am having this issue with FG.

Pin boots up with correct number of flashes 7, target reset, Playfield and displays light as expected.
Doesn't start a game when set on free play, alltek MPU game selection switch left most digit set to one.
Fuse under PF was checked and is good.

What else would prevent a game from starting?

#813 6 years ago
Quoted from Thrillhouse:

Does the game start when you manually add a credit? If yes there's an additional dip switch (#30?) In the settings that needs to be turned off for free play to work if I remember correctly.

Forgot about that dip sw #28 turns off credit display.

Now have to solve DT switches and GI issue.
